What is garlic? garlic, scientifically known as allium sativum, is a close relative of the onion and is native to central asia. the garlic bulb contains several cloves and each clove is covered with a soft translucent peel. garlic has been used as a seasoning in food as well as a traditional remedy for over 3,000 years. Garlic, (allium sativum), perennial plant of the amaryllis family (amaryllidaceae), grown for its flavourful bulbs. the plant is native to central asia but grows wild in italy and southern france and is a classic ingredient in many national cuisines. Garlic is a commonly used food and flavoring agent. when used as a food product, garlic is not likely to produce health benefits or side effects. when used as a medicinal product, garlic may produce both desired and unwanted effects on the body.
